Maintenance Tips of MG 91000563 Bonnet/hood prop rod bracket for MG ZS/MG5/MG GT/MG6
- First, when working on the bonnet/hood prop rod bracket for MG ZS, MG5, MG GT, or MG6, ensure the bonnet is fully supported. Use a high - quality jack to prevent any accidental closure.
- Check the OE number 91000563 before purchasing a new bracket. Genuine MG parts with this OE number fit perfectly and ensure long - term performance.
- Inspect the mounting points on the vehicle body. Clean them thoroughly to remove any dirt or rust. This helps the new bonnet/hood prop rod bracket to be securely installed.
- When installing the bracket, align it precisely with the pre - drilled holes. Misalignment can lead to stress on the prop rod and affect its functionality.
- After installation, test the bonnet opening and closing. Make sure the prop rod works smoothly with the newly installed bracket, providing reliable support for the bonnet.
Warning: Do not overtighten the bolts when installing the bonnet/hood prop rod bracket. Over - tightening can damage the bracket or the vehicle body, causing potential safety hazards.
